Jumbo Mortgage Limits Jumbo Loans for Larger Mortgage Amounts – Bank of America – A loan is considered jumbo if the amount of the mortgage exceeds loan-servicing limits set by Fannie Mae and Freddie Mac – currently $484,350 for a single-family home in all states (except Hawaii and Alaska and a few federally designated high-cost markets, where the limit is $726,525).

Conforming Versus Jumbo Loans . A conforming loan is any loan amount of $417,000 or less. A jumbo loan is any loan greater than $417,000. Generally speaking, jumbo loans will have slightly higher interest rates than a conforming loan. On January 1, 2009 the "super conforming" or "agency jumbo" loan was created for loan amounts up to $729,750.
